2024 Bajaj Pulsar NS160 caught testing ahead of launch

The 2024 NS160 will be powered by the same 160.3cc, single-cylinder engine as before.

A prototype of the 2024 Bajaj Pulsar NS160 has been caught testing ahead of its launch. It is expected to get several new features.

Spy images suggest the updated NS160 could feature a colour TFT instrument console and new switchgear replete with a multi-function button. The bike could also get a redesigned headlamp.

The 2024 Pulsar NS160 will be powered by the same 160.3cc, single-cylinder engine as before. It produces 17 BHP @ 9,000 rpm and 14.6 Nm @ 7,250 rpm and is paired with a 5-speed gearbox.

The NS160 comes equipped with an upside-down front fork and a monoshock at the rear. It gets disc brakes at both ends and rides on alloy wheels.
